Output 551586f927513544b1152376a2d55cf24ed5fc440ed9fc9c6ba7d22989a2e56b:0

value
3399137
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e58a144e90fc305dc0e5028cfe5ff120780cb33 OP_EQUALVERIFY OP_CHECKSIG
address
189Ft5en75ee5oVTMMK6JTTAtyeaurwqgH
transaction
551586f927513544b1152376a2d55cf24ed5fc440ed9fc9c6ba7d22989a2e56b
spent
true